Common Hvaag.exe Errors on Windows

Confronting errors linked to hvaag.exe can be a daunting task due to the diversity of underlying causes, which might include software incompatibility, obsolete drivers, or even malware presence. In the section below, we've enumerated the most frequently encountered errors related to hvaag.exe in order to assist you in comprehending and potentially rectifying the issues.

  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This alert appears when the application cannot initiate correctly, often resulting from a mismatch between the Windows version and the application regarding 32-bit and 64-bit configurations.
  • Hvaag.exe - Bad Image Error:: This error arises when Windows cannot run hvaag.exe due to the file being corrupted, or because the associated DLL file is missing or corrupted.
  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This error arises when your system runs low on resources. It could be due to running too many programs simultaneously or because of a memory leak in the software.
  • Hvaag.exe Application Error: This error message indicates a problem encountered by the executable application during its execution. This could be due to software bugs, corrupted files, or conflicts with other programs.
  • Not a Valid Win32 Application: This alert pops up when the system is unable to start a program, either due to incompatibility with the current Windows version or potential corruption of the program file.

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ved

Step 4: Check if the Problem is Solved Thumbnail
  1. After the check (and restart, if necessary), check if the hvaag.exe problem persists.
